Before making a referral it is important to note the following:
Referral Letters should contain:
Basic data re referred child;
- NHS number
- Date of birth
- Address
- Telephone number
- Name of GP
Description of problem and family including;
- A description of the problem, how long it has lasted and where it occurs
- Has this child or family attended CAMHS before?
- The family composition and any recent life events
- A description of the community interventions already tried or a statement why this would be inappropriate
- A list of all professionals involved with names and contact numbers
In addition a Referrer PRIOR to referral should have:
- Seen the child and discussed the referral with them (appropriate to their age)
- Seen the family, offered advice such as community sources of support / help that might be accesses and met with the family to review the outcome of that advice
Please note: referrals where the child has not been seen will not be accepted.
